Lower Urinary Tract Functional Assessment in Aging Adults

The functional assessment of the lower urinary tract (LUT) in aging adults is a cornerstone in the management of urological symptoms and disorders. As the global population ages, the prevalence of LUT dysfunction rises, impacting quality of life, morbidity, and healthcare utilization. This review synthesizes recent epidemiological data, elucidates the mechanisms underlying age-related LUT changes, and delineates current evidence-based diagnostic and management strategies. Special emphasis is placed on emerging therapies and guideline-driven recommendations, offering a comprehensive perspective for clinicians engaged in the care of older patients with LUT symptoms.

Introduction

The lower urinary tract, comprising the bladder, urethra, and associated sphincteric apparatus, plays a vital role in continence and micturition. Functional disturbances in this system are increasingly common with advancing age, manifesting as a spectrum of lower urinary tract symptoms (LUTS) including urgency, frequency, nocturia, and incontinence. Accurate assessment and management of LUT function in the elderly is critical for improving patient outcomes, reducing morbidity, and optimizing resource allocation. This article provides a detailed, evidence-based overview of the epidemiology, pathophysiology, risk factors, clinical features, diagnostic approaches, and therapeutic modalities for LUT dysfunction in older adults.

Epidemiology / Disease Burden

The burden of lower urinary tract dysfunction increases substantially with age. Epidemiological studies reveal that up to 50% of men and women over 65 years experience some degree of LUTS. Prevalence is higher in institutionalized elderly populations, often exceeding 70%. LUTS are associated with an increased risk of falls, fractures, depression, and institutionalization. The economic impact is significant, with substantial costs related to diagnosis, management, and complications such as urinary tract infections and skin breakdown. The growing aging demographic underscores the need for heightened clinical awareness and systematic assessment of LUT function in older adults.

Pathophysiology

Aging leads to structural and functional alterations in the lower urinary tract. Detrusor overactivity, impaired contractility, decreased bladder compliance, and sphincteric insufficiency are commonly observed. Histologically, age-related changes include increased connective tissue deposition, decreased smooth muscle content, and altered neurotransmission within the bladder wall. Neurodegenerative processes affecting central and peripheral pathways further compromise LUT function. In men, prostatic enlargement and bladder outlet obstruction contribute to symptomatology, while postmenopausal estrogen deficiency in women affects the urethral mucosa and pelvic support structures. The interplay of these factors culminates in the complex clinical presentation observed in elderly patients.

Risk Factors

In addition to chronological aging, multiple comorbidities amplify the risk of LUT dysfunction. Diabetes mellitus, stroke, Parkinson's disease, multiple sclerosis, and cognitive impairment are independently associated with higher rates of LUTS in older adults. Polypharmacy, particularly the use of diuretics, anticholinergics, and sedatives, can exacerbate symptoms. Lifestyle factors such as obesity, reduced mobility, and constipation also play contributory roles. Recognizing these risk factors is essential for targeted screening and individualized management.

Clinical Features

LUT dysfunction in aging adults presents as a constellation of symptoms including urgency, frequency, nocturia, hesitancy, weak stream, intermittency, and incontinence. The presentation may be subtle or attributed to normal aging, leading to underreporting and undertreatment. Associated complications such as recurrent urinary tract infections, skin breakdown, and falls are common. A thorough clinical history, including assessment of symptom severity, impact on quality of life, and coexistent conditions, forms the foundation of evaluation.

Diagnosis

Comprehensive assessment includes a detailed history, physical examination, bladder diary, and validated symptom questionnaires such as the International Prostate Symptom Score (IPSS) or Overactive Bladder Questionnaire (OAB-q). Post-void residual measurement, urinalysis, and renal function tests are essential for excluding reversible causes. Urodynamic studies are indicated in cases with diagnostic uncertainty, complex symptoms, or prior to invasive interventions. Imaging modalities such as ultrasound or cystoscopy may be warranted to evaluate anatomic abnormalities. A multidisciplinary approach, involving geriatricians, urologists, and continence nurses, enhances diagnostic accuracy and patient-centered care.

Treatment & Management

Management strategies are tailored to symptom severity, patient comorbidities, and individual preferences. Behavioral interventions, including bladder training, pelvic floor muscle exercises, and fluid management, are first-line therapies. Pharmacological options encompass antimuscarinics, beta-3 adrenoceptor agonists, alpha-blockers, and 5-alpha reductase inhibitors, with careful consideration of side-effect profiles in the elderly. In refractory cases, minimally invasive procedures such as botulinum toxin injections or neuromodulation may be considered. Surgical interventions, including transurethral resection of the prostate (TURP) or sling procedures, are reserved for select patients with significant anatomical obstruction or stress incontinence, with thorough preoperative assessment to minimize risks.

Recent Advances / Emerging Therapies

Recent research has focused on novel pharmacological agents with improved safety profiles, such as mirabegron, a beta-3 agonist, which offers efficacy with reduced anticholinergic burden. Innovations in neuromodulation, including percutaneous tibial nerve stimulation and sacral neuromodulation, provide alternatives for refractory cases. Regenerative medicine approaches, targeting stem cell therapy and tissue engineering, are under investigation for restoring LUT function. Digital health tools, including wearable sensors and telehealth platforms, are enhancing remote monitoring and patient engagement. Ongoing clinical trials continue to refine the therapeutic landscape for LUT dysfunction in older adults.

Guideline Recommendations

Current guidelines from the American Urological Association (AUA), European Association of Urology (EAU), and International Continence Society (ICS) emphasize a patient-centered, stepwise approach to assessment and management. Behavioral and lifestyle modifications are recommended as first-line interventions, with pharmacotherapy introduced based on symptom burden and contraindications. Regular review of medications, screening for reversible causes, and multidisciplinary collaboration are endorsed. Urodynamic assessment is reserved for complex or refractory cases. Shared decision-making, informed by patient values and functional status, is integral to optimizing outcomes in the elderly population.

Conclusion

The functional assessment of the lower urinary tract in aging adults is an essential yet often underappreciated aspect of geriatric care. A mechanistic understanding of age-related changes, thorough evaluation of risk factors and comorbidities, and adherence to evidence-based diagnostic and management strategies are crucial for improving patient outcomes. Recent advances in pharmacotherapy, neuromodulation, and digital health are expanding therapeutic options. Guideline-driven, patient-centered approaches, coupled with ongoing research, will continue to enhance the care of older patients with LUT dysfunction, ultimately improving quality of life and reducing healthcare burden.
